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Pontefract Tanshelf to Cam & Dursley start from as little as £37.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Pontefract Tanshelf to Cam & Dursley start from £114.90 one way, or £116.20 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Pontefract Tanshelf to Cam & Dursley are available for £120.20 one way, or £240.20 return

Facilities and Services

Though small, Pontefract Tanshelf station is equipped with essential ticketing facilities. There is no traditional ticket office; however, passengers can take advantage of available ticket machines to collect online purchases and buy tickets for their journey. While the station does not offer accessible ticket machines or major amenities such as lounges or waiting rooms, it ensures safety and security through its CCTV installation.

For those requiring additional assistance, the station encourages the use of the help line, though it lacks an on-site staff support system. Accessibility is well considered with step-free access provided, allowing ease of movement for those with impaired mobility. Passengers can navigate the station without encountering barriers, thanks to a ramped footbridge available for platform access. Moreover, if travel assistance is needed, passengers can utilize the Passenger Assist service, a notable feature helping facilitate access for everyone.

Onward Travel

Rail replacements and bus services are conveniently accessible, with bus stops located just a short stroll away from the station, particularly near the HiQ Garage on Stuart Road. Taxi services can also be arranged via the Cab4You service, connecting travelers with local taxi operators for seamless transfers. While bicycle hire is not available directly at the station, cyclists can make use of limited bicycle storage spaces in the car park area.

Exploring Cam & Dursley Train Station Facilities

Cam & Dursley train station, despite its small size, boasts a range of essential amenities catering to the needs of every traveler. While there's no manned ticket office, a ticket machine is available for purchasing travel tickets and it is equipped with accessibility features. Passengers are encouraged to buy their tickets online in advance, as ticket collection facilities are not available at the station.

The station ensures ease of access with partial step-free access, making it more inclusive for passengers with mobility challenges. Although there aren’t any accessible taxis or toilets, a ramp is provided for train access. There are helpful customer information points to assist travelers in finding their way or getting answers to any inquiries.

Parking is one of the highlights of Cam & Dursley station. Managed by Gloucestershire County Council, the car park offers 90 free spaces, making it convenient for travelers who wish to drive to the station. Additionally, bike storage is provided for cyclists, although not under shelter, encouraging an eco-friendly travel option.

Onward Travel from Cam & Dursley

Travelers have several onward journey options. For those relying on public transport, a rail replacement service operates from the front of the station. For air travelers, connections to major airports like Heathrow and Gatwick are accessible, albeit with a transfer at Reading. At Bristol Temple Meads, you can conveniently switch to a link for Bristol Airport. Bus services also extend the reach of Cam & Dursley, connecting you to nearby towns and city centers.
